Output 5396d4db82c561e664d0142396b9e23becc760671597c9a26bc8df588889807b:1

value
894161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 72105508727c77bf04fbc34b33e881ebb6121e4c OP_EQUAL
address
3C68XC27WUnWTmY5ZQ4zoZzaVERTM756fz
transaction
5396d4db82c561e664d0142396b9e23becc760671597c9a26bc8df588889807b
confirmations
247559
spent
true